An exhibition featuring a year’s worth of dogs is among the free events at The Pounds arts centre in Corsham this month.
A Dog A Day, which runs from February 27-April 11, features artist Sally Muir’s self-imposed challenge, begun in February 2013, to make a dog portrait every day for a year. At the end of those 365 days she saw no reason to stop and has since amassed a huge range of drawings, prints and paintings capturing the spirit of the dogs she meets each day – like the hound featured.
There’s also free music on Friday, February 13, from George Glew, who plays melodic songs with hints of folk and blues mixed with a background in rock music.
Free Fridays, the Pound’s series of free music nights, are being sponsored by local estate agent David Ingram Residential, and start at 8pm.
